Gentle Stretch Yoga with a Touch of Yin This gentle class practiced to soothing music combines poses, breath work, and relaxation, giving you an overall body stretch. Enjoy the addition of passively held Yin poses that work on the deep dense connective tissues of the body; the tendons, ligaments, and cartilage. With the use of bolsters, Yin helps release and surrender the body consequently releasing and surrendering the mind. The benefits include letting go, becoming calmer, and being less reactive to stressors. Geared toward students who wish to move at a slower pace and an excellent complement to your active practice, sports, or other exercise as well as your yang-dominant (fast pace) lifestyle. Candlelight Yin Yoga ‘Plus’ This form of yoga uses long, gentle, passive holds to work on the deep dense connective tissues of the body. Longer holds with the assistance of props facilitate deeper opening, increased flexibility, and rehabilitation for the joints and muscles. Yin also promotes your meditative or stillness state. ADULT CLASSES Aikido - A Traditional Japanese Martial Art Aikido focuses on natural movement to neutralize attacks through harmonization, centering, and relaxation. Unlike other martial arts, training does not emphasize punching or kicking. Students learn situational and self-awareness to execute Aikido techniques. Loose clothing is recommended. Line Dancing Beginner class is for students with previous dance experience. Students should be capable of learning basic steps: grapevine, chasse, jazz box, etc. Routines up to 48 counts may include rhythms like Waltz or Cha Cha and tempos are slow to moderate. Improver/Intermediate students need previous dance experience and basic skills. Dances will introduce new step patterns: coaster step, rolling grapevines, swivets, etc. Routines up to 64 counts may include various tempos and rhythms and feature pauses, syncopation, timing variations, etc. For full descriptions of levels visit www.linedancerlite.com. *Classes on the first Wednesday of each month will start 30 minutes later than advertised.
